Step 1: Emergency Response and Assessment
Our team will arrive promptly at your property, assess the damage, and identify the source of the flood. We’ll provide you with a clear understanding of the extent of the damage and the necessary steps to restore your home. Our technicians will use advanced equipment, such as moisture meters and thermal imaging cameras, to detect hidden moisture and ensure that your home is completely dry.
Step 2: Water Removal and Extraction
We’ll use industrial-grade water extractors and pumps to remove all standing water from your home, including from carpets, hardwood floors, and other surfaces. Our technicians will also use dehumidifiers to reduce the moisture levels in your home and prevent further damage.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We’ll use advanced drying equipment, such as desiccant dehumidifiers and air movers, to dry out your home and remove any remaining moisture. Our technicians will also use specialized equipment, such as moisture meters and thermal imaging cameras, to monitor the drying process and ensure that your home is completely dry.
Step 4: Repair and Reconstruction
Once your home is dry, our team will assess any damage to structures, walls, and ceilings. We’ll repair or replace any damaged materials, including drywall, insulation, and flooring. Our technicians will also restore any damaged surfaces, such as countertops and cabinets.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Cleanup
Our team will conduct a final inspection of your home to ensure that all damage has been repaired and that your home is safe and secure. We’ll also clean and disinfect your home to remove any remaining moisture and prevent the growth of mold and mildew.

Warning Signs You Need Flood Damage Restoration
It’s essential to catch the warning signs of flood damage early to prevent further complications and costly repairs. Here are some common signs that you need our flood damage restoration services: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, persistent odors can be a sign of hidden moisture and mold growth in your home. Don’t ignore these odors, as they can indicate a more significant problem that requires immediate attention.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age, which can lead to costly repairs if left unchecked. Our team can assess the damage and provide a customized plan to restore your flooring to its original condition.
Discoloration or Stains on Walls and Ceilings
Discoloration or stains on walls and ceilings can be a sign of water damage or mold growth. Don’t delay in addressing these issues, as they can spread and cause further damage.
Unusual Sounds or Creaks
Unusual sounds or creaks in your home can be a sign of structural damage or water damage. Don’t ignore these sounds, as they can indicate a more significant problem that requires immediate attention.
Mold or Mildew Growth
Mold or mildew growth can be a sign of hidden moisture and can pose serious health risks. Our team can assess the damage and provide a customized plan to remove the mold and prevent further growth.
Water Stains or Mineral Deposits
Water stains or mineral deposits on walls, ceilings, and floors can be a sign of water damage. Don’t delay in addressing these issues, as they can spread and cause further damage.

Flood Damage Restoration Cost in Eagle Mountain, UT
The cost of flood damage restoration can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Eagle Mountain, UT. These estimates are based on average prices and may vary depending on your specific situation. Here are some typical price ranges for different aspects of flood damage restoration: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Removal and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, type of flooring, and amount of water |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ment used, and duration of drying process |
| Repair and Reconstruction | $2,000 – $10,000 | Extent of damage, type of materials needed, and complexity of repairs |
| Final Inspection and Cleanup |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ment used, and duration of cleanup process |
| Mold Remediation |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of mold, and complexity of remediation process |
| Structural Repair | $2,000 – $10,000 | Extent of damage, type of materials needed, and complexity of repairs |
